Navigate the Shared Food Environment

Don't try to change everyone at once. Instead, designate your own shelf in the pantry and fridge for low-glycemic foods like berries, leafy greens, and lean proteins. When cooking family meals, prepare a modified version for yourself by increasing vegetables and reducing starches. This approach helps manage diabetes and blood pressure alongside weight loss. Track your TSH levels and symptoms weekly; many see better results when optimizing thyroid medication with their doctor before aggressive calorie cuts.

Practical Daily Strategies for Success

Start mornings with 500ml of water and lemon to support detoxification pathways often sluggish in Hashimoto's. Replace shared sugary drinks with herbal teas. For evening cravings triggered by others' snacking, keep pre-portioned almonds or cucumber slices handy. Aim for 7-9 hours of sleep, as poor rest raises ghrelin and makes weight loss nearly impossible with hypothyroidism.
